In one if the threads, I saw that if I go ahead with the purchase option, I can pay part of the vehicle cost by NEFT and the rest of the cost via a credit card. Please confirm if this is possible (60,000 by NEFT and the rest 50,000+ approx via Credit Card)?

Yes, it’s possible. Because you’ll be paying for the order with the unique payment window link sent by Ather which is linked to your order. So the no of part payments with different modes will count on your order. Call 76766 00900 and check once for more clarification.

1 Like

I did multiple payments just yesterday. I ensured that I paid first by NEFT and then by credit card after about 10 minutes. After payment by NEFT, wait for payment receipt. You may need to refresh the screen under your account with Ather. You will then find balance amount to be paid displayed. You can then pay by card. But card payment will attract 2% transaction charges.

Is there any way we can see the charging units consumed by our Ather? I believe there will be because the reimbursement happens based on the units consumed.

It’s currently not accessible on the vehicle or the App.

  1. If you’re on Ather One, you’ll get a quarterly tally of the units consumed for reimbursement
  2. In a few weeks, you’ll start getting usage reports every month, which will have the units consumed using the Dot and portable charger, as well as units consumed at Ather Grid.

Apart from these, several owners have installed smart switches or meters which give them an idea of the units consumed after every charge.
